2026电商跨端框架性能与动态更新能力选型指南:Kuikly、Flutter、RN、UniappX

张开发
2026/4/18 22:03:57 15 分钟阅读

分享文章

2026电商跨端框架性能与动态更新能力选型指南:Kuikly、Flutter、RN、UniappX
2026电商跨端框架性能与动态更新能力选型指南步入2026年电商业务在多端协同、高频交互与实时运营上的复杂度显著提升。促销秒杀、千人千面推荐、跨平台购物车同步等场景对跨端框架的渲染性能、冷启动速度与动态更新能力提出更严苛要求。技术路线已由单一渲染策略走向原生渲染、自绘渲染、桥接渲染三分格局选择与业务形态匹配的框架直接影响上线效率与用户体验。本文将以2026年最新多端实测为基础围绕渲染速度、包体积、冷启动时间、API兼容性四大核心维度对比主流方案并结合团队规模与使用场景给出可落地的选型决策路径辅以案例与趋势洞察帮助开发者与决策者构建兼顾性能与动态化能力的电商跨端体系。一、跨端渲染速度三端性能实测谁才是“速度之王”测试场景在统一电商商品列表页含图片轮播、价格动效、规格选择下于Android骁龙8 Gen3、iOSiPhone 15、HarmonyOS Next三端以60fps为基准测量持续滑动帧率稳定性与掉帧次数测试时长5分钟。数据呈现KuiklyiOS平均帧率59.3Android 57.2HarmonyOS 56.1掉帧次数分别为2、3、4FlutteriOS 60Android 56HarmonyOS 53掉帧次数分别为1、4、6React NativeiOS 54Android 52HarmonyOS 50掉帧次数分别为5、7、9UniApp XiOS 57Android 55HarmonyOS 51掉帧次数分别为3、5、8差异解析Kuikly是指腾讯TDS Oteam推出的跨端框架基于Kotlin MultiPlatform(KMP)构建支持Android、iOS、HarmonyOS、Web(Beta)、小程序(Beta)、macOS(Alpha)六端统一代码库其核心特点是原生渲染生成平台二进制文件(.aar/.framework/.so)、轻量SDK、支持动态化编译交付主要解决了多端适配与高频更新场景的性能瓶颈。其KMP逻辑跨平台叠加平台原生UI组件复用避免自绘引擎额外绘制开销使三端帧率更接近硬件极限。Flutter在iOS依托Skia可实现满帧但在HarmonyOS需加载Dart VM与引擎帧率明显下降。React Native因JS桥接与运行时加载三端掉帧均较多。UniApp X在鸿蒙端因Vue到ArkTS转换限制部分渲染指令冗余帧率不及Kuikly。小结结论Kuikly在电商详情页渲染稳定性与三端均衡性领先适合高交互促销场景Flutter在iOS表现佳但跨端一致性弱React Native与UniApp X在HarmonyOS端性能折衷明显。二、包体积增量高频迭代下的隐形门槛测试场景构建同等电商首页模块含导航、Banner、金刚区、猜你喜欢统计集成框架后的APK/IPA/APP包体增量关闭未使用资源压缩保证功能完整。数据呈现KuiklyAndroid增量约300KBAOT模式iOS约1.2MBFlutterAndroid约12MBiOS约15MBReact NativeAndroid约6MBiOS约8MBUniApp XAndroid约4MBiOS约5MB差异解析Kuikly的轻量SDK源于原生渲染与KMP共享逻辑仅嵌入必要运行时与桥接代码避免全引擎打包高频推送场景下载转化率优势显著。Flutter与React Native需内置完整渲染引擎与桥接层包体增幅大对低端机型安装转化构成压力。UniApp X包体介于React Native与Kuikly之间但需考虑鸿蒙端转换带来的潜在体积膨胀。小结结论Kuikly在包体积控制上优势明显适用于频繁全量推送或多渠道分发的电商业务体积敏感场景应优先考量其轻量特性。三、冷启动时间秒开体验的决定因子测试场景在电商App首屏加载统一商品列表页记录从点击图标到首帧稳定渲染的时间重复10次取平均值设备环境同渲染速度测试。数据呈现KuiklyAndroid 420ms±20msiOS 390ms±15msHarmonyOS 410ms±18msFlutterAndroid 620ms±30msiOS 580ms±25msHarmonyOS 660ms±35msReact NativeAndroid 780ms±40msiOS 720ms±35msHarmonyOS 810ms±45msUniApp XAndroid 590ms±28msiOS 550ms±22msHarmonyOS 630ms±30ms差异解析Kuikly的原生渲染与AOT模式让启动路径贴近平台原生初始化流程省去引擎预热与桥接耗时较2025年优化约30%。某电商平台接入Kuikly后页面冷启动平均缩短30%动态补丁生效速度提升40%。Flutter需初始化Dart VM与SkiaReact Native需加载JS桥与运行时HarmonyOS端还需额外兼容层均拉慢启动。UniApp X在鸿蒙端因编译转换与运行时适配启动延迟高于Android/iOS。小结结论Kuikly在冷启动性能上全面领先是电商秒开需求首选Flutter与React Native适合对启动速度容忍度高的模块UniApp X在鸿蒙端需评估延迟对转化的影响。案例某电商平台接入Kuikly后动态补丁生效速度提升40%活动页异常率下降至0.3%以下。跨端并行处理复杂业务逻辑场景执行效率较单线程提升60%订单并发计算耗时从220ms降至130ms。四、API兼容性与多端适配跨生态稳健运行的关键测试场景选取电商常用API相机扫码、地理位置、推送、分享、支付在三端进行调用成功率与异常率统计并检测HarmonyOS Next特有API支持情况。数据呈现Kuikly三端调用成功率均≥99.5%HarmonyOS Next支持分布式任务调度与KV Store直调UniApp XAndroid/iOS成功率≥98.8%HarmonyOS Next部分Web特性与CSS属性受限调用成功率96.2%FlutterHarmonyOS Next部分新特性需定制插件成功率约97%~98%React Native桥接模式导致部分新系统API调用延迟明显成功率约96%~97%差异解析Kuikly在HarmonyOS Next端直接支持Kotlin/Native编译与调试可复用平台原生API无需语法转换减少兼容性风险。UniApp X因Vue到ArkTS转换存在语义损失部分Web API需降级或替代实现导致调用成功率下降。Flutter与React Native在HarmonyOS Next新特性支持上需额外插件或封装适配成本高。小结结论Kuikly在多端API兼容性与生态直通方面表现最佳适合一次性覆盖六端电商业务的团队UniApp X在鸿蒙端需预留兼容性测试成本。五、选型决策树基于团队规模的推荐方案小型敏捷团队≤10人快速试错推荐Kuikly理由统一代码库与轻量SDK降低学习与维护成本动态化能力支持活动页快速迭代与ShiplyBugly联动实现发布闭环。参考案例初创电商团队3个月完成六端覆盖版本迭代周期缩短50%。中型成长团队10~50人兼顾体验与效率推荐Kuikly Avalonia UI组合理由Kuikly主攻高并发交易与营销页Avalonia UI用于管理后台或桌面工具发挥各自渲染优势。参考案例中型平台将商品详情与客服工作台分别用Kuikly与Avalonia UI实现整体响应延迟降低35%。大型成熟团队50人多业务线并行推荐Kuikly为主UniApp X补充特定Web生态业务理由Kuikly保障核心交易链路性能与动态更新UniApp X可快速承接已有Web技术栈的小程序业务降低迁移成本。参考案例大型综合电商在核心商城使用Kuikly社交电商小程序沿用UniApp X日活峰值期间崩溃率控制在0.1%以内。六、未来趋势展望AI与跨框架互操作重塑电商跨端2026年的电商跨端框架将在三方面加速演进。AI集成Kuikly计划推出AI辅助动态补丁生成可根据用户行为数据智能识别热点变更区域自动生成最小粒度补丁电商活动页更新效率预计再提升30%稳定性提升20%。跨框架互操作通过标准化渲染指令与状态同步协议实现不同框架间页面片段的无缝嵌入例如Kuikly商品卡可直接嵌入Avalonia UI管理台预览区提升多团队协作效率。合规强化动态化发布将与隐私合规检测联动Shiply在补丁灰度阶段即执行数据安全审计满足电商跨境业务的多法规遵从要求。Flutter正推进HarmonyOS引擎优化React Native加强新系统API桥接UniApp X完善鸿蒙端编译转换精度Avalonia UI扩展移动端支持。这些趋势提示选型需兼顾当下性能与长期演进路线。七、观点收束与行动建议电商跨端框架的差异化定位已趋清晰Kuikly在性能、包体、冷启动与多端兼容性上提供量化优势特别适合高频互动与实时更新的电商场景Avalonia UI长于桌面与高度定制化渲染UniApp X在Web技术栈延续性上有吸引力。选型应避免单看参数建议结合原型验证法在目标机型与业务页面实测关键指标并关注真实用户监控RUM。面对不断变化的用户预期与活动节奏可借助Shiply与Bugly的质量闭环实现安全高效的动态迭代。你在电商业务中更看重跨端框架的哪项能力欢迎分享案例与踩坑经验。核心关键词跨端框架、渲染性能、动态更新、电商选型、Kuikly八、常见问题解答Q1中小电商团队优先选哪类框架A推荐原生渲染类轻量方案如Kuikly兼顾性能、包体积与动态更新效率降低多端维护成本。Q2高频促销场景如何平衡冷启动与动态发版速度A选择冷启动短且动态补丁生效快的框架如KuiklyShiply组合并提前预加载关键资源。Q3需覆盖HarmonyOS Next的新特性怎么办A优先原生渲染且直接支持KN编译的框架Kuikly避免语法转换带来的兼容与性能损耗。Q4如何验证框架性能数据的可靠性A采用统一测试场景与设备进行原型验证关注多端同步数据与真实用户监控RUM。九、关于Kuikly官方文档https://kuikly.tds.qq.com/GitHubhttps://github.com/Tencent-TDS/KuiklyUI

更多文章